TSC to recruit 20,000 intern teachers in 2023/24 financial year

The Teachers Service Commission (TSC) is set to recruit 20,000 intern teachers in the 2023/2024 Financial Year in a bid to ensure objectives outlined in the government’s transformation agenda are achieved, TSC Chief Executive Officer Dr. Nancy Macharia has said.

Speaking during a submission to the National Assembly’s Committee on Education and Research on Monday, Dr. Macharia said that the move was aimed at reducing teacher shortage in public schools.

“These teachers are expected to reduce the shortage in our public schools but more importantly, ensure that learners receive quality education. One, it will create employment for the many young people who are currently unemployed. Secondly, it will improve the living standards of many households across the country,” she said.

The Committee had invited Dr. Macharia for consideration of the 2023/2024 financial year estimates of revenue and expenditure.

The TSC boss said the Commission requires Ksh 2.2 billion to carry out promotion of teachers in different job groups and another Ksh 2.1 billion for funding teacher professional development.

Professional development involves the career-long processes and related systems and polices designed to enable educators (teachers, administrators, and supervisors) to acquire, broaden and deepen their knowledge, skills and competencies in order to serve the education sector effectively.
